    TROY, N.Y. ( NEWS10 )– According to law enforcement, a Troy man was arrested for allegedly stealing multiple art pieces from a local museum. Police said Daniel F. Brown Jr. was charged with two counts of third-degree burglary, two counts of fourth-degree grand larceny, and seventh-degree criminal possession of a controlled substance.

    Police said they were called to a local art gallery on Wednesday, Sept. 4, after several art pieces were stolen. Law enforcement collected evidence and a description of the suspect from staff.

    Law enforcement found the suspect, later identified as Brown, walking near 2nd Street on Monday, Sept. 9. Police stopped Brown, and he was arrested after being questioned by detectives.

    During the investigation, police found Brown was charged with burglary in another incident on Monday, Sept. 2, when he allegedly stole electronics from a business. In a follow-up investigation, police said they found other pieces of art stolen from the gallery, which provided them with additional evidence of support.

    Police returned the stolen art pieces to the gallery. Brown was arraigned in Troy City Court and released.
